The upgraded Futura model came out with a fancier interior, factory installed seat belts, and an "illusion hardtop" on the 2 door sedan. This was a tricky year for the Falcon as it fought to hold its popularity in the face of Ford's new love-child - the Mustang. A sportier, more powerful version of the Sprint was brought on line with stiffer suspension and louder exhausts. of the Mustang dealt a harsh blow to the Falcon line as the Sprint line was discontinued in late 1964. While the Ford Mustang and Thunderbird models were going strong,
these were lean years for the Falcon. The Sprint model had been discontinued and the last Falcon convertible model rolled off the line in June of 65.
